mini PC

Mini PCs are miniature PCs and a powerful alternative to laptops, notebooks and desktop PCs because they can be equipped with larger screens and ergonomic keyboards. They are offered as compact, fully equipped personal computers, but can also be configured by the user on a barebone basis. The high compactness of Mini PCs is based on the ITX form factor for the motherboard, which is small as Mini-ITX at 17 cm x 17 cm, Nano-ITX at 12 cm x 12 cm and Pico-ITX at 10 cm x 7.2 cm, and on the volume, which is only 1.5 l for many Mini PCs.

Mini-PCs are as powerful as desktops or laptops; they are equipped with multi-core processors that handle multiple parallel threads, solid-state drives( SSD) that can have storage capacities of 1 terabyte( TB) and more, and memory of several gigabytes( GB).

Mini PCs use modern operating systems such as Android, Windows 7 or 8, or Linux. Since they use passive cooling, they are completely silent. Like other computers, mini PCs can be equipped with powerful graphics processors and graphics cards, as well as familiar interfaces such as Serial ATA( SATA), USB 2.0 and also USB 3.0, LAN ports for Gigabit Ethernet, HDMI interface for TVs and the COM port. In addition, can be equipped with DVD drives and with flash card readers.

Mini PCs support a wide variety of image, video and audio file formats and are often designed as home servers and run Windows Home Server. For home applications, they are equipped with Bluetooth and have jack pl ugs for headphones and microphone plugs.
